PHS Medical Director Joins Spare Key Board of Directors

PHS is excited to announce that our Medical Director Roy Maynard, M.D., has joined the Spare Key Board of Directors.  Dr. Maynard will provide insight and guidance to the nonprofit organization as it continues to assist families and expand its network.

Spare Key has been helping the community for the past 16 years by providing mortgage payments for families who have seriously ill or critically injured children in the hospital, to better ensure parents will be able to remain present and active in their children’s care.

With the parallels in mission, the partnership between Pediatric Home Service and Spare Key that has existed for 3 years will be made stronger with Dr. Maynard joining the board. PHS’s Sharing Care community outreach program has partnered with Spare Key through monetary donations, participation in their annual fundraiser, The Groove, and earlier this year with the fun and unique experience to ‘Pedal to the Max‘, pedaling a 10 man bike for 24 hours straight.

“PHS and Spare Key have always had a natural connection through their common goal – keeping families together,” said Dr. Maynard. “As more patients are receiving their medical care at home, I look forward to collaborating with other members of the board to expand the opportunities Spare Key has to serve families in the area.”

As the organization moves forward, and with the input of Dr. Maynard, it plans to adjust the eligibility guidelines to include patients who are being treated through homecare as well as those who are in the hospital.
